{"version":"1.0","type":"rich","provider_name":"Acast","provider_url":"https://acast.com","height":250,"width":700,"html":"<iframe src=\"https://embed.acast.com/$/f2925f7a-eb08-471a-9958-387cb5ee6353/65e9e1acf4982e0017076d0a?\" frameBorder=\"0\" width=\"700\" height=\"250\"></iframe>","title":"Ice Age Cave Art in Indonesia","description":"<p>In 2021, the oldest known cave art depicting the animal kingdom was discovered on the Indonesian island of Sulawesi. The paintings on the Indonesian island are over 45,500 years old, and feature three pigs alongside the stencilled outlines of the hands of their prehistoric painter.&nbsp;</p><p><br></p><p>In this subscriber episode of The Ancients Tristan picks out another of his&nbsp;favourite moments from archive.
